Title: Electricity Generation Comparison of Two-Chamber Microbial Fuel Cells with Different Membranes
Abstract: In this paper, performance of microbial fuel cell constructed film A, film B and film C, with acetate as carbon source, potassium ferricyanide solution as the electron acceptor, has been studied. The capacity of the microbial fuel cell electrical performance was tested and several membrane microbial fuel cell cost-effective was analyzed. The results show that: maximum volume power density of membrane A is 3.45W/m3, the internal resistance is 56.08Ω; maximum volume power density of cell with membrane B 3.68W/m3, the internal resistance 49.13Ω; maximum volume power density of cell with membrane C 8.25W/m3, internal resistance 26.59V. Comparing the performance, film A, film B is a bit weak, but the film A, film B are on the absolute advantage in price. With the membrane in-depth study, cost-effective good films for industrial applications in microbial fuel cells is feasible.
